         <title>The Trung Sisters Rebel (39 C.E.)</title>
         <author>10765932</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/10765932/zqb9b8h6rbb41hjw/wish/2462127968</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The sisters Trung Trac and Trung Nhi lead a rebellion against Chinese rule. They defeated the Chinese and ruled for three years before they were defeated. The Trung sisters are known as heroes today.&nbsp;</div>]]></description>

         <title>Ngo Quyen defeats the Chinese (938 C.E.)</title>
         <author>10765932</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/10765932/zqb9b8h6rbb41hjw/wish/2462132430</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>Ngo Quyen finally defeats the Chinese. China agrees with Vietnam for their independence in exchange for 'tribute payments.' Vietnam is finally independent. </div>]]></description>

         <title>Ly dynasty (1009 to 1225 C.E.)</title>
         <author>10765932</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/10765932/zqb9b8h6rbb41hjw/wish/2462142120</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>During this dynasty, the capital was moved to Hanoi. Central government was greatly strengthened during this time along with an effective road network. Furthermore, Buddhism was promoted as the state religion and Confucian values were valued. </div>]]></description>

         <title>Tran dynasty (1225 to 1400 C.E.)</title>
         <author>10765932</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/10765932/zqb9b8h6rbb41hjw/wish/2462146663</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The Tran dynasty strengthened Vietnam better as they made advancements in administration, agriculture, and economy. They also defended Vietnam from a huge Mongol invasion.&nbsp;</div>]]></description>
